Output 18c91f5ecd59df79608f266a4498fc1a14e03aa26686d2af75eabb47ff1d4d5f:17

value
2729613
script pubkey
OP_0 OP_PUSHBYTES_20 3b6b1ccbc12b1ca593c55e9d073c21afaaf98893
address
bc1q8d43ej7p9vw2ty79t6wsw0pp4740nzynmc85yd
transaction
18c91f5ecd59df79608f266a4498fc1a14e03aa26686d2af75eabb47ff1d4d5f
spent
true